World Down’s Syndrome Day has been celebrated on 21 March since 2012.

 

Trisomy 21: Did you know?

Trisomy 21, also known as Down syndrome (after the doctor John Langdon-Down), affects 1 in 400 pregnancies.

The syndrome, discovered in 1959 by French doctors Marthe Gautier, Jérôme Lejeune and Raymond Turpin, is one of the most common chromosomal anomalies.

There are thought to be around 50,000 people with trisomy 21 in France.

 

World Down’s Syndrome Day: why March 21 ?

The date 21/03 is symbolic. It refers to the extra chromosome carried by people with Down’s Syndrome, which causes multiple health problems and physical and intellectual disabilities. They have 3 chromosomes 21 instead of 2, hence the choice of 21/03.

 

Maviflex, sponsor of the FABulou’s Rugby team

Fabulou’S Rugby is an adaptive sports club that facilitates the integration and recognition of people with mental disabilities in a separate club.

L’équipe FABulou’s -Rugby Club Seyssins

 

The association fosters their independence by encouraging them to integrate into the community while discovering rugby. The values of this sport, such as surpassing oneself and team spirit, are passed on to them while they enjoy playing together.

Maviflex has been sponsoring the FABulou’S since 2021 to support the association in its development and give as many people as possible access to a sport and an opportunity to fulfil their potential.

Mismatched socks for this day:

Wearing mismatched socks for World Down Syndrome Day raises awareness of difference. It’s a simple, symbolic and essential action that shows we accept everyone and celebrate diversity in society.
